Liquid Level Switches According to the Tuning Fork Principle Model NWS :
Description
The KOBOLD liquid level switch NWS Is designed as a 2 and
3-wlre switch and can be universally used In vessels and
pipelines. The NWS operates on the tuning fork principle In
air at resonance frequency. A piezoelectric crystal Is
used for excitation of oscillations and for monitoring the
actual oscillation frequency. When the fork Is Immersed In
liquid, the frequency changes: this change Is detected
electronically and the output signal Is changed. The NWS
operates as a two-wire switch In series with the load. The
simple electronic switch Is operated by the liquid. The NWS
can also be connected to a PLC through a third terminal.
